## Building Access — Spares Room (Hullbrook Annex)

Contractors: the spare hardware room is down the east corridor on the ground floor, third door on the left. Sign in at the front desk first and grab a visitor lanyard. Anything you take out, jot it in the blue logbook — yes, even the little stuff. The door self-locks, so don't wedge it. To get in, punch in the code below.

staff pass of hagug-taguf = bdg-HJ-9

Finance Review — Warranty Costs

Quick summary for you: warranty claims on the Fennick X2 line ran about 18% over budget this quarter, mostly a hinge defect traced to the Ralston plant. Accruals have been adjusted, and Dana's team is negotiating recovery with the supplier. Not a crisis, but watch it. Before your first ops review, there's something else you should know.

board note of yahof-bagag: Only 5 of the 80 pilot accounts renewed Wenwyn, so a churn review is set for April 1.

Hey Priva,

Quick heads-up before Friday's DR drill for the Inkmill markdown pipeline: we'll restore the renderer config from the cold backup, so you'll need the escrow credentials handy. Grab a coffee first — the restore takes a while. For the sealed vault copy, the recovery passphrase is below.

recovery phrase for kahop-kahap: istys-novdor-joreth-silir-eliys

# Shiftgate Migration Service — Environments

Shiftgate applies schema migrations with zero downtime by running expand/contract phases against a shadow replica before promotion. New team members: dev and staging share one replica pool; production has its own, with stricter lock timeouts and a longer verification window. Before touching anything, compare your changes against the production configuration shown below.

settings of yawif-yafop:
[druys]
port = 9000
region = south-3
host = druys.zemvarsoft.internal
team = frador
timeout_ms = 3000
retries = 4